Naomi Osaka cruises through opening round of China Open 2024 | Read

Former top-ranked player Naomi Osaka commenced the China Open 2024 with a 6-3, 6-2 win over Italy’s Lucia Bronzetti on Wednesday.

The four-time Grand Slam winner headlined the opening day, wrapping up the first-round match against the world No. 77 in 83 minutes.

Osaka, the 2019 China Open champion, returns after a four-year hiatus due to a WTA boycott over concerns for Peng Shuai’s well-being. Her next opponent is 21st seed Yulia Putintseva from Kazakhstan.

“I’m glad to be able to play on this court again,” Osaka expressed. “I hope to lift a trophy again soon.”

Osaka secured a crucial break in the seventh game of the first set and intensified her attack in the second, breaking Bronzetti twice to clinch the win.


Kenin, Townsend Advance

Sofia Kenin, former Australian Open champion, moved forward with a 7-5, 6-2 victory over Romania’s Ana Bogdan.

Kenin, 25, part of a record 15 American women in Beijing’s draw, faces 12th seed Diana Shnaider next.

Taylor Townsend of the US joins Kenin in round two after a 6-2, 4-6, 6-3 win over Martina Trevisan. China’s Wang Xinyu overcame Mai Hontama from Japan 6-1, 6-3, and Yuliia Starodubtseva bested Laura Siegemund 6-4, 7-6 (3).

Top seed and US Open champion Aryna Sabalenka starts her campaign on Friday against the victor of Zarina Diyas and Mananchaya Sawangkaew’s match.

World No. 1 Iga Swiatek, with four WTA 1000 titles this year, is absent this week for personal reasons.
